When Am I Due For My Next Period: Calculating Next Menstrual Cycle

What is the due date for the next period; is a common question asked by many women, who are nearing the date of their periods.

Menstruation is periodic flow of blood from uterus after 28 days on an average; the range can be between 24 to 32 days.

Menstruation occurs as a result of hemorrhagic destruction of the endometrium due to non fertilization of ovum.

When Am I Due For My Next Period?

Menstrual flow usually lasts for 3 to 7 days; the average amount of blood lost during the periods is about 5 to 8 ounces.

The periods usually begin between 12 to 14 years, but it can occur 1 to 2 years earlier or later in a girl. It always depends on individual. During the first few years the periods may be irregular as the body adjusts to the hormones.

When a person is supposed to get next period depends on many factors, such as the diet, weight, stress, illness, exercise or eating disorder or hormonal imbalance as in PCOS.

Calculating Next Menstrual Cycle

Considering your cycle to be of 28 days and regular, you can calculate first day of last menstruation as day 1 for the next cycle to come.

So if the first day of last menstruation is 1 January, than the expected date of next period is 28th January. But a woman can bleed two to three days earlier or later also. There is no scientific way to predict the exact date of your periods, yes, an approximate or an estimated date can be given.

No two women are alike, and therefore every woman’s periods are not same.  And if the periods are irregular then it is difficult to predict the exact date.
